xb_t_id Int 主键,自增 表的主键字段 Xbmc Varchar(50) 不为空,唯一性约束 系部名称 Xbfzr Varchar(50) 不为空 系部负责人 Xbjs Varchar(100) 系部介绍 Xymc Varchar(50) 学院名称 生成sql语句
时间: 2024-02-23 10:58:14 浏览: 148
可以使用以下的 SQL 语句来创建这个表:
```sql
CREATE TABLE xb_t (
xb_t_id INT PRIMARY KEY AUTO_INCREMENT,
Xbmc VARCHAR(50) NOT NULL UNIQUE,
Xbfzr VARCHAR(50) NOT NULL,
Xbjs VARCHAR(100),
Xymc VARCHAR(50)
);
```
这个 SQL 语句会创建一个名为 xb_t 的表,包含了五个字段:xb_t_id、Xbmc、Xbfzr、Xbjs 和 Xymc。其中,xb_t_id 是主键字段,使用自增约束;Xbmc 字段不允许为空,同时使用唯一性约束;其他三个字段可以为空。
相关问题
在php数据库中创建数据表xb_t 表结构如下 字段名称 数据类型 约束 备注 xb_t_id Int 主键,自增 表的主键字段 Xbmc Varchar(50) 不为空,唯一性约束 Unique 系部名称 Xbfzr Varchar(50) 不为空 系部负责人 Xbjs Varchar(100) 系部介绍 Xymc Varchar(50) 学院名称
好的,以下是创建 xb_t 表的 SQL 语句:
```sql
CREATE TABLE xb_t (
xb_t_id INT(11) NOT NULL AUTO_INCREMENT PRIMARY KEY,
Xbmc VARCHAR(50) NOT NULL UNIQUE,
Xbfzr VARCHAR(50) NOT NULL,
Xbjs VARCHAR(100),
Xymc VARCHAR(50)
);
```
您可以在 phpMyAdmin 或者命令行中执行该语句来创建 xb_t 表。如果您需要修改字段名称、数据类型、约束和备注,可以在上面的 SQL 语句中进行相应的修改。
使用php数据库,并在php数据库中创建数据表zy_t 表结构如下 字段名称 数据类型 约束 备注 zy_t_id Int 主键,自增 表的主键字段 xbmc Varchar(50) 不为空,唯一性约束 Unique 专业名称 zymc Varchar(50) 不为空,唯一性约束 Unique 专业名称 zyjs Varchar(200) 专业介绍
好的,您想问我关于使用PHP和MySQL数据库创建数据表zy_t的问题,是吗?那么我可以为您提供一些基本的代码示例来创建这个数据表。
首先,您需要连接到MySQL数据库。以下是一个简单的PHP连接MySQL数据库的代码示例:
```php
<?php
$servername = "localhost"; // 修改为您的MySQL服务器地址
$username = "username"; // 修改为您的MySQL用户名
$password = "password"; // 修改为您的MySQL密码
// 创建连接
$conn = mysqli_connect($servername, $username, $password);
// 检查连接是否成功
if (!$conn) {
die("Connection failed: " . mysqli_connect_error());
}
echo "Connected successfully";
?>
```
接下来,您可以使用以下代码来创建数据表zy_t:
```php
<?php
// 创建连接
$conn = mysqli_connect($servername, $username, $password);
// 检查连接是否成功
if (!$conn) {
die("Connection failed: " . mysqli_connect_error());
}
// 创建数据库
$sql = "CREATE DATABASE myDB";
if (mysqli_query($conn, $sql)) {
echo "Database created successfully";
} else {
echo "Error creating database: " . mysqli_error($conn);
}
// 选择数据库
mysqli_select_db($conn, "myDB");
// 创建数据表
$sql = "CREATE TABLE zy_t (
zy_t_id INT(6) UNSIGNED AUTO_INCREMENT PRIMARY KEY,
xbmc VARCHAR(50) NOT NULL UNIQUE,
zymc VARCHAR(50) NOT NULL UNIQUE,
zyjs VARCHAR(200)
)";
if (mysqli_query($conn, $sql)) {
echo "Table zy_t created successfully";
} else {
echo "Error creating table: " . mysqli_error($conn);
}
// 关闭连接
mysqli_close($conn);
?>
```
以上代码将创建一个名为zy_t的数据表,其中包含三个字段zy_t_id、xbmc和zymc。字段zy_t_id是主键字段,自增;字段xbmc和zymc都是VARCHAR类型,不能为空,且具有唯一性约束(unique);字段zyjs是VARCHAR类型,没有约束。
希望这可以帮助您创建所需的数据表。如果您有任何其他问题,请随时问我。
阅读全文